Western intelligence officials state that they possess evidence suggesting Iran intends to strike Israel on Tisha B’Av as retaliation for the assassination of Hamas leader Ismail Haniyeh.

Tisha B’Av this year starts on Monday night, August 12, and concludes on August 13.

The anticipated attack from Iran is expected to be coordinated with Hezbollah, the terrorist group in Lebanon supported by Iran.

Three insiders conveyed to the New York Times that Iran is planning to avenge Haniyeh’s assassination. This intention was reiterated by Iran’s Supreme Leader Ali Khameini on X, who wrote, “Following this bitter, tragic event which has taken place within the borders of the Islamic Republic, it is our duty to take revenge.”

Iran purportedly hopes that striking on this day would catch Israel off guard.

Sky News Arabia suggests that the media coverage of such an attack would convey to the Islamic world that “Israel is vulnerable to destruction as the Jews have historically been.”

Iran previously attempted an assault on Israel in April, managing only a few direct hits despite launching hundreds of drones and missiles. According to IDF Spokesperson Rear Admiral Daniel Hagari, 99% of the projectiles – including 170 explosive UAVs, 30 cruise missiles, and 120 ballistic missiles – were intercepted by Israel and its allies, resulting in minimal damage to an IAF base in southern Israel.
